Template:Minigame-infobox Bell Captain is one of Dribble and Spitz's Microgames in WarioWare: Smooth Moves.

Gameplay

The player has to swing the hammer (a suspended beam in the Japanese version) forward at the right time to strike the bonshō.

  • 1st level difficulty: The bell doesn't move, and when hit, a man comes out.
  • 2nd level difficulty: The bell sways left and right.
  • 3rd level difficulty: The bell falls down from the top of the screen.
